The new PointProbe® Plus (PPP) combines the well-known features of the proven PointProbe® series such as high application versatility and compatibility with most commercial SPMs with a further reduced and more reproducible tip radius as well as a more defined tip shape. The excellent tip radius and the minimized variation in tip shape provide more reproducible images and enhanced resolution.NANOSENSORS™ PPP-NCLR AFM probes are designed for non-contact mode or tapping mode AFM (also known as: attractive or dynamic mode). The NCL type is offered as an alternative to NANOSENSORS™ high frequency non contact type (NCH). PPP-NCLR is recommended if the feedback loop of the microscope does not accept high frequencies (400 kHz) or if the detection system needs a minimum cantilever length > 125 µm. Compared to the high frequency non-contact type NCH the maximum scanning speed is slightly reduced. This probe type combines high operation stability with outstanding sensitivity and fast scanning ability.
The probe offers unique features: excellent tip radius of curvature highly doped silicon to dissipate static charge Al coating on detector side of cantilever high mechanical Q-factor for high sensitivity precise alignment of the cantilever position (within +/- 2 µm) when used with the Alignment Chip compatible with PointProbe® Plus XY-Alignment Series
